Designing the Unicorn Horn

The horn is the defining feature of any unicorn costume, so it deserves special attention. To achieve the right balance of realism and whimsy, start by deciding on the size and shape. A horn that is too large may overwhelm your cat, while one that is too small might lose its visual impact. Aim for a medium-sized horn that stands upright yet lightweight enough for your cat to wear comfortably.

Constructing the Horn

Using glittery foam sheets or felt, cut out a triangular shape that will be rolled into a cone. Secure the edges with a glue gun, ensuring a seamless finish. To add dimension, wrap the cone with metallic thread or ribbon in a spiral pattern, mimicking the natural grooves of a unicorn horn. For extra sparkle, consider dusting the horn with fine, non-toxic glitter.

Attaching the Horn to a Base

The horn needs a sturdy base to stay in place. Create a headband using elastic material, measured to fit snugly around your cat’s head. Sew or glue the horn to the center of the band, reinforcing it for durability. Ensure the base is soft and adjustable to prevent discomfort.

Creating the Mane

A vibrant mane is a key element that enhances the magical allure of your unicorn cat costume. Opt for soft, colorful materials like pastel yarn, ribbon, or fabric strips. Choose colors that complement the horn, creating a cohesive look.

Attaching the Mane

Cut the yarn or ribbon into equal lengths, then secure them to the headband, either behind the horn or along its sides. Layer the pieces to create a full, flowing effect. For a more dynamic appearance, consider blending different textures and shades. Once attached, trim the ends to your desired length, ensuring they don’t obstruct your cat’s vision.

Testing the Fit

Before moving on to the next component, test the horn and mane on your cat. Observe how they respond, checking for any signs of discomfort or irritation. Make adjustments as needed, such as loosening the headband or trimming excess material. A well-fitted costume piece will allow your cat to move freely while looking fabulous.

Creating the Pattern

Begin by drafting a simple pattern for the costume. Measure your cat’s chest, torso length, and neck circumference to ensure a snug yet comfortable fit. Use these measurements to sketch a basic outline of the costume on paper. A vest-style pattern typically consists of two main pieces—one for the back and one for the chest—connected by straps or Velcro closures. If you’re adding a cape, the design can be a single piece that drapes over the back and secures around the neck.

Cutting the Fabric

Once your pattern is finalized, transfer it onto your chosen fabric using chalk or a fabric marker. Carefully cut out the pieces, ensuring clean edges for a polished finish. If you’re using multiple layers or materials, cut each layer separately and align them before proceeding to assembly.

Sewing the Pieces Together

Assemble the costume by sewing the fabric pieces together. Use a sewing machine for a durable and neat finish, or hand-stitch if you prefer more control over the process. Start by attaching the back and chest pieces, leaving openings for the neck and legs. If your design includes straps, sew them securely to the edges of the costume. For capes or gowns, hem the edges to prevent fraying and add a professional touch.

Adding Closures

To ensure the costume is easy to put on and take off, add closures such as Velcro, snaps, or buttons. Velcro is particularly effective, as it provides a secure hold while allowing for quick adjustments. Position the closures along the sides or under the belly, where they will be discreet and comfortable for your cat.
